Howard Berger Slams Rogers In Devastating Blog Over Changes At The Fan

Former Fan hockey reporter Howard Berger has laid into Rogers and its management team in a devastating blog post about the changes at the all-sports station. Yes, he has an axe to grind - he was one of far too many let go by the company, a scenario he blames on both management greed and what he says those at the station call "that onerous NHL contract." 

"I...wish they worked for a company that cared more about the proper balance of entertainment, information and credibility than merely — and solely — the bottom line. As I’ve written in previous blogs...decisions have been all about money. And, nothing else."

"...I remember when Ted Rogers died in 2008 and the financial wizards marched in (led by Paul Ski) to skim the product and add to their bank accounts with “performance” bonuses for ruining careers."
